In my case, I have ended up watching more and less TV at the same time. I don't even turn on my TV anymore, I flip on TIVO to see what I have on queue.

A 1 hour show has 20 minutes of commercials ... therefore I can watch 3 - 1 hour showes in 2 hours.

I don't linger and watch part of the next show. Time saved.

Also, I don't miss what somebody said, I play it back. If I can't figure it out by sound, I use the closed caption. I don't have to be home by 8:00 PM to watch [insert whatever is on at 8:00 PM, I wouldn't know anymore].

The only thing I watch "live" anymore is sporting events, and I don't always watch them live.

I have a 40 minute commute to work. I'd rather give up my car than my TIVO.
